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
052895 75 35101825397 9743808887 4774718
9594948 15
9594948 15
12 3156744 0793014531 5693375355
All about undefined
Interested in learning more?
9594948 15
12 3156744 0793014531 5693375355
See more
250 67900
2188 56 80318084
See more
61775433722 7505
54546300 06652 5207388 1487
See more